Condition

This work has its original stretcher and is not lined. See photos. There are studio pin holes visible in all four corners. There is a very minor area of paint loss in the black in the centre right hand edge against the frame rebate. There are also two very fine scratches there as well. The work is framed under glass and is in overall good condition. The work has not been taken out of its frame.
